Pion Electromagnetic Form Factor up to 10 [GeV/]2

Abstract

The light-front approach is applied to calculate the electromagnetic current for quark-antiquark bound states for the pion. The pion electromagnetic form factor is obtnaide from the "+" and "-" components of the electromagnetic current in the Drell-Yan frame, with different models of the pi-qq vertex and the results for the pion electromagnetic form factor are compared with the experimental data up to 10 [GeV/c]2 and anothers hadronic models. The rotational symmetry propreties of the pion electromagnetic current related with the zero-modes in the light-front are investigate.
